    Glock Question.. Barrels and diff calibers

    Just want to confirm something here....

    For my Glock 22 Gen 4, buying a lone wolf barrel 40-9 would be all I need to do to convert it to 9mm? are the same mags and all good to go?

      Yes that is all you will need. We ran 9mm in our .40 mags with no problems. Some people say it isn't as reliable, but for target shooting it ran just fine. You can also do .357 sig

        Technically yes being you can load 40 cal mags with 9mm and they feed ok for the most part.

        Some guys even run stock non conversion barrels but I wouldn't reccomend that LIKE AT ALL.

        But yes you can run that set up but buying 9mm mags and the barrel is a full conversion I'd say being you won't have issues with mags not feeding like you might with the 40 cal mags

          Get a couple mags of the conversion caliber as well. It's not that expensive to begin with ($60 for two G17 mags is pretty common and easy to source), and you'll get most of that back should you ever sell them. So for a maximum of $20 "lost" (worst case scenario if you needed a quick sale, you'd easily get $20 apiece for G17 Gen4 mags if they're in decent condition), you could run G17 mags in your G22 and eliminate even the minimal concerns that you might have feeding issues with 9mm rounds in your G22 mags.

                      Originally posted by ocabj
                      I'd also put in a 9mm extractor and ejector.
                      ^^^^ This! If you look at the ejectors, you'll see that they are totally different (9mm is curved). It will work without it, but you'll have irrational ejection and not the typical 45 degree that you may be use to.

                      So ideally the component list would be:

                      1.) Conversion Barrel
                      2.) 9mm Extractor
                      3.) 9mm Ejector
                      4.) 9mm Magazines
                      5.) 9mm Ammo

                      For .357 SIG it would be the same, but with those caliber specific parts.
